Maintenance and inspection of the sewing
machine should only be carried out by a quali-
fied technician.
Ask your Brother dealer or a qualified electrician
to carry out any maintenance and inspection of
the electrical system.
Turn off the power switch and disconnect the
power cord from the wall outlet at the following
times, otherwise the machine may operate if the
foot switch is depressed by mistake, which could
result in injury.
· When carring out inspection, adjustment and

maintenance

· When replacing consumable parts such as the

rotary hook and knife

Hold the machine head with both hands when
tilting it back or returning it to its original
position. Furthermore, after tilting back the
machine head, do not push the face plate side
or the pulley side from above, as this could
cause the machine head to topple over, which
may result in personal injury or damage to the
machine.
If the power switch needs to be left on when
carrying out some adjustment, be extremely
careful to observe all safety precautions.
If any safety devices have been removed, be
absolutely sure to re-install them to their
original positions and check that they operate
correctly before using the machine.

Tileing back the machine head

1. When tilting back the machine head, loosen the screws

q

and

w

, remove the screw

e

and then remove the

belt cover

r

first.

2. Gently tilt back the machine head in the direction of

the arrow.

NOTE:

After tilting back the machine head, do not push the
face plate side or the pulley side from above.

Gently return the machine head to its original posi-
tion.
Be careful not to clamp the cords at this time.
